The best thing about last nights game for me, apart from Sammy's penalty, was Tim's Chris Kamara moment. The 4th official puts the board up and it shows a red 10 and a green 11 and Tim was convinced it was a Peterborough substitution, but couldn't get his head round it as Dembele had already been subbed. It never occurred to him it was our sub and clearly never noticed that Alex Jones was in the stands and Korboa was trotting on to the pitch. He then kept calling Korboa Chuckwuemeka every time he touched the ball seemingly not noticing the real Chuck was on the right side of the pitch whereas the false Chuck was on the left. I was waiting for the moment when he said, 'and Chuckwuemeka passes the ball to er Chuckwuemeka' but sadly it never came.

He did finally mention Korboa's name but never acknowledged the fact Jones was off the pitch. I can only assume someone had a word in his ear, for his sake I hope it wasn't the Peterborough commentator.

You have to love our Tim !

Hoskins joins Corrazzin and Kirk on 30 league goals for us. 39 overall goals, same as the great Jim Hall.
